* fix: handle UTF-8 BOM in lyrics and playlist files
Added UTF-8 BOM (Byte Order Mark) detection and stripping for external lyrics files and playlist files. This ensures that files with BOM markers are correctly parsed and recognized as synced lyrics or valid playlists.
The fix introduces a new ioutils package with UTF8Reader and UTF8ReadFile functions that automatically detect and remove UTF-8, UTF-16 LE, and UTF-16 BE BOMs. These utilities are now used when reading external lyrics and playlist files to ensure consistent parsing regardless of BOM presence.
Added comprehensive tests for BOM handling in both lyrics and playlists, including test fixtures with actual BOM markers to verify correct behavior.

* fix: prevent infinite loop in Type filter autocomplete
Fixed an infinite loop issue in the album Type filter caused by an inline
arrow function in the optionText prop. The inline function created a new
reference on every render, causing React-Admin's AutocompleteInput to
continuously re-fetch data from the /api/tag endpoint.
The solution extracts the formatting function outside the component scope
as formatReleaseType, ensuring a stable function reference across renders.
This prevents unnecessary re-renders and API calls while maintaining the
humanized display format for release type values.
* fix: enable multi-valued releasetype in smart playlists
Smart playlists can now match all values in multi-valued releasetype tags.
Previously, the albumtype field was mapped to the single-valued mbz_album_type
database field, which only stored the first value from tags like album; soundtrack.
This prevented smart playlists from matching albums with secondary release types
like soundtrack, live, or compilation when tagged by MusicBrainz Picard.
The fix removes the direct database field mapping and allows both albumtype and
releasetype to use the multi-valued tag system. The albumtype field is now an
alias that points to the releasetype tag field, ensuring both query the same
JSON path in the tags column. This maintains backward compatibility with the
documented albumtype field while enabling proper multi-value tag matching.
Added tests to verify both releasetype and albumtype correctly generate
multi-valued tag queries.

* fix: resolve playlist import issues with Unicode character paths
Fixes#3332 where songs with accented characters failed to import from Apple Music M3U playlists. The issue occurred because Apple Music exports use NFC Unicode normalization while macOS filesystem stores paths in NFD normalization.
Added normalizePathForComparison() function that normalizes both filesystem and M3U playlist paths to NFC form before comparison. This ensures consistent path matching regardless of the Unicode normalization form used.
Changes include comprehensive test coverage for Unicode normalization scenarios with both NFC and NFD character representations.

* fix: resolve SQL ambiguity errors in share queries
Fixed SQL ambiguity errors that were breaking share links after the Multi-library PR.
The Multi-library changes introduced JOINs between album and library tables,
both of which have 'id' columns, causing 'ambiguous column name: id' errors
when unqualified column references were used in WHERE clauses.
Changes made:
- Updated core/share.go to use 'album.id' instead of 'id' in contentsLabelFromAlbums
- Updated persistence/share_repository.go to use 'album.id' in album share loading
- Updated persistence/sql_participations.go to use 'artist.id' for consistency
- Added regression tests to prevent future SQL ambiguity issues
This resolves HTTP 500 errors that users experienced when accessing existing
share URLs after the Multi-library feature was merged.

Add EnsureCompiled calls in plugin test BeforeEach blocks to wait for
WebAssembly compilation before loading plugins. This prevents race conditions
where tests would attempt to load plugins before compilation completed,
causing flaky test failures in CI environments.
The race condition occurred because ScanPlugins() registers plugins
synchronously but compiles them asynchronously in background goroutines
with a concurrency limit of 2. Tests that immediately called LoadPlugin()
or LoadMediaAgent() after ScanPlugins() could fail if compilation wasn't
finished yet.
Fixed in both adapter_media_agent_test.go and manager_test.go which had
multiple tests vulnerable to this timing issue.
